    How to Adjust an Air Compressor Pressure Relief Valve Safely

    Mark JensenBy Mark JensenFebruary 9, 2025No Comments5 Mins Read

    Adjusting an air compressor pressure relief valve safely involves a few straightforward steps to ensure proper function and safety. This process prevents over-pressurization and potential equipment damage, making it essential for maintaining your compressor’s longevity.

    Adjusting Air Compressor Pressure Relief Valve

    Adjusting the pressure relief valve on an air compressor is crucial for maintaining safe and efficient operation. This process ensures that the compressor does not exceed its maximum pressure limit, which can lead to equipment failure or safety hazards. Understanding the correct adjustment techniques will help you manage your compressor’s performance effectively.

    Follow these steps carefully to adjust the pressure relief valve. This process ensures that the valve functions correctly, preventing over-pressurization.

    1. Locate the pressure relief valve on the compressor.

    2. Use the adjustable wrench to loosen the locknut on the valve.

    3. Turn the adjustment screw clockwise to increase pressure or counterclockwise to decrease it.

    4. Re-tighten the locknut to secure the adjustment.

    5. Reconnect the power and turn the compressor back on.

    6. Monitor the pressure gauge to ensure it operates within the desired range.

    Common Pressure Relief Valve Symptoms

    Understanding the common symptoms of a malfunctioning pressure relief valve is crucial for maintaining the safety and efficiency of your air compressor. By recognizing these signs early, you can prevent potential hazards and ensure optimal performance. This section outlines the key indicators that may signal the need for adjustment or replacement of your pressure relief valve.

    If the pressure relief valve does not function as expected, troubleshooting is necessary. Understanding common symptoms can help pinpoint the problem.

    Symptom Primary Suspect Difficulty (1-5)
    Valve leaks air Worn seal or debris 3
    Valve does not release Incorrect adjustment 4
    Compressor shuts off Faulty pressure switch 2
